I spent a couple hours midday fishing the Donegal above 772 bridge. Little Blue winged olives were coming off everywhere. There were some rises here and there and I managed to catch a small brown on the surface. Some black stone were hatching also, about 3/4 inch long. Caught two 14 inch fish one Bow and one Brown also on a white bugger, both real nice fish. Beautiful sunny day, had some trouble with gusty breeze. Nice day to be outside.
